"There is still an existing stigma that women aren't funny and it's something that women have had to fight for a long time. They need to be seen as being on the same level as men. Women can be the neuroscientist, they can be the crazy fanatic of the sports team, they don't have to be 'the mom.'" Elise spoke with Mo Cordrey this week, a film student and aspiring comedian at Loyola Chicago. This past summer, Mo worked in Hollywood on the sets of West World (HBO) and Stitchers (Freeform). Listen to hear Mo's unique insight on the competitive world of a creative field and her big dreams of writing for SNL. You won't want to miss this episode.
